from a (something) standpoint

A "standpoint" is a certain way of seeing things or a way of thinking about the world.

For example, you can explain why you can't take someone's suggestion for a proposed construction project for your company:

It would be nice to have, I agree. But it just doesn't make sense from a business standpoint.

The "business standpoint" means thinking about the project as a businessperson.

Other common "standpoints" include:

a political standpoint

a legal standpoint

a practical standpoint

a technical standpoint
